
Dreamcatcher’s Summer Theatre Conservatory is a four-week theatre camp in South Orange. In classes taught by theatre professionals kids learn different skills each week and have multiple performance opportunities.
The STC is an enjoyable way for students aged 10 to 17 to explore their interest in the performing arts during their summer vacation. Professionals in their field teach all classes, and students receive individual attention, constructive feedback, and the support needed to achieve their personal goals. Participants can tailor the program to suit their preferences, attending the conservatory for one, two, three or all four weeks.

Classes
Classes are held Monday through Friday from 9am to 3pm at Dreamcatcher’s home at the Baird Center, 5 Mead Street in South Orange. Last year’s conservatory included classes in Acting Technique, Improv Comedy, Stage Combat, Voice, Theatre Dance, and Shakespeare, among other topics.
Week 1, ACTORS’ WORKSHOP (June 29 – July 6) provides a strong foundation for any of the following sessions, focusing on the building blocks of acting: vocal and physical preparation, acting technique, and scene study.
Week 2, MUSICAL THEATRE WORKSHOP (July 9 – 13) will include classes in acting technique as well as in musical theatre dance and singing, with the opportunity to combine all of the skills each day.
Weeks 3 & 4, DREAMCATCHER JUNIOR – Create & perform a show (July 16 – 20 & 23 – 27) is a two-week journey in which students create a show from scratch with their instructors, rehearse it, and present it to the public on July 29. During the program students will develop their skills and creative talents as an ensemble under the guidance of a professional director.
